Responsibilities

  • Support scalable, secure, and highly available architectures across private and public cloud platforms.
  • Write code and scripts to automate infrastructure workflows and reduce operational toil across Data Center, Branch, and NOC operations.
  • Extend Ansible-based self-healing automation for routine remediation tasks such as CPU remediation.
  • Participate in and lead design reviews for platform features, infrastructure changes, and operational integrations.
  • Provide technical feedback, contribute code changes to shared repositories, and establish operational data standards and pipelines.
  • Drive automation, CI/CD, and Infrastructure as Code practices using Ansible and Terraform.
  • Use proactive alerting and anomaly detection to reduce reliability risks involving durability, availability, performance, and correctness.
  • Participate in on-call rotations, incident management, troubleshooting, and incident triage using observability and paging tools.

Requirements

  • 5+ years of hands-on experience in Site Reliability Engineering, DevOps, or infrastructure operations.
  • Strong knowledge of Kubernetes and OpenShift administration and troubleshooting in enterprise environments.
  • Hands-on experience with Ansible and Terraform for Infrastructure as Code and automation.
  • Proficiency in Python scripting for infrastructure automation and platform development.
  • Hands-on experience with monitoring and observability stacks such as Prometheus, Grafana, and ELK.
  • Experience with incident management, on-call rotations, and post-incident review practices.
  • Familiarity with capacity planning, threshold-based alerting, and performance trend analysis.
  • Understanding of security and compliance fundamentals, including vulnerability assessment and remediation tracking.
  • Experience with AI/ML concepts applied to operations, including anomaly detection, intelligent alerting, and predictive capacity planning.
  • Preferred experience with AWS, Azure, or GCP in hybrid or multi-cloud environments.
  • Preferred experience with GPU and compute infrastructure for ML inference workloads.

About RBC

10,000+ employees

Royal Bank of Canada (RBC) provides personal and commercial banking, payments, mortgages, investing, wealth management, insurance, and capital markets services to consumers, businesses, and institutions. The public company, headquartered in Toronto and founded in 1864, serves more than 17 million clients across Canada, the U.S., and other global markets. Revenue comes from interest income, fees, advisory, and trading across its diversified financial services businesses, and it is Canada’s largest bank by market capitalization.
